The Critical Role of Competitor Analysis in Local and Nationwide SEO

Understanding your competition is a foundational aspect of SEO, whether you’re aiming to capture local markets or striving for national visibility. Competitor analysis involves studying the strategies of other businesses in your niche to identify opportunities and threats. This analysis can help inform your SEO strategy by highlighting the keywords that are driving traffic to your competitors and exposing gaps in their efforts that you can exploit.

But is competitor analysis more crucial for local businesses, or is it equally vital for nationwide campaigns? Let’s explore the benefits and applications of competitor analysis across these scopes.

Local SEO: A Closer Look at Competitor Dynamics

For local businesses, SEO often involves targeting specific geographic areas to attract nearby customers. The competitor landscape is generally characterized by a smaller number of direct rivals, each competing for a limited pool of local searchers. Here’s why competitor analysis is particularly significant for local SEO:

  • Tight Competition: In smaller geographical areas, businesses often face keen competition from local businesses. Understanding what local competitors are doing can give you the edge in reaching the same target audience.
  • Localized Keywords: Competitor analysis can reveal effective local keywords that are currently helping rivals rank well. By conducting keyword gap analysis, you can target these terms in your content strategy, enhancing your visibility.
  • Reputation Management: Knowing how competitors are positioning themselves and managing customer reviews can provide insights into establishing your brand locally more strongly.

Nationwide SEO: Navigating a Broader Arena

When targeting a national audience, the scope of competitor analysis broadens considerably. Here’s how a nationwide SEO strategy benefits from comprehensive competitor insights:

  • Diverse Rivalry: Competing nationally means understanding a wider variety of competitors, from industry giants to emerging companies. This analysis helps in benchmarking and defining strategic directions.
  • High-Volume Keywords: Unlike local SEO, national strategies often require targeting high-volume keywords. Knowing which terms are most successful for leading competitors can guide your content and link-building strategies.
  • Strategic Opportunities: Competitor analysis at this level can uncover gaps in national players’ strategies, offering opportunities for unique positioning and targeting niche markets within broader categories.
